Warframe is officially coming to the upcoming Switch 2 this March, and comes alongside one of the biggest free updates the game has received in years. The announcement follows the studio’s latest development stream, in which the team unveiled new missions, systems and cross-platform improvements to expand the long-running action RPG for a new generation of players.
The big step
The arrival of Warframe on Switch 2 marks a major step forward in the game’s nearly decade of development. The new hardware will finally allow the title to run with significantly improved performance, higher visual fidelity and faster loading times. For a game built on fast-paced combat and large-scale cooperative missions, these improvements significantly change the experience for both returning and new players.
Digital Extremes highlighted several technical benefits of the Switch 2 version, including updated textures, improved lighting and support for the same content pipeline used on PC and other consoles. This ensures Switch 2 users don’t fall behind the refresh cycle – a persistent challenge with the original Switch release.
The March release coincides with a major free update that introduces new story content, expanded mission rewards, improved modding interfaces, reworks of several Warframe abilities, and the studio’s ongoing overhaul of enemy behavior and progression speed. The update also brings new quality of life improvements that streamline early game progression and make the title more accessible to first-time players getting on Switch 2 for the first time.
